windows code-sign (follow electron-fiddle)

This commit is contained in:
Will Chen
2025-04-29 22:00:48 -07:00
parent 235c90e33e
commit 60b403e904
2 changed files with 10 additions and 3 deletions

View File

@@ -68,7 +68,9 @@ const config: ForgeConfig = {
},
makers: [
new MakerSquirrel({
signWithParams: `/csp "DigiCert Signing Manager KSP" /kc ${process.env.DIGICERT_KEYPAIR_ALIAS} /f ${process.env.SM_CLIENT_CERT_FILE} /tr http://timestamp.digicert.com /td SHA256 /fd SHA256`,
signWithParams: `/sha1 ${process.env.SM_CODE_SIGNING_CERT_SHA1_HASH} /tr http://timestamp.digicert.com /td SHA256 /fd SHA256`,
// signWithParams: `/csp "DigiCert Signing Manager KSP" /kc ${process.env.DIGICERT_KEYPAIR_ALIAS} /f ${process.env.SM_CLIENT_CERT_FILE} /tr http://timestamp.digicert.com /td SHA256 /fd SHA256`,
// windowsSign: {
// certificateFile: process.env.SM_CLIENT_CERT_FILE,